The average temperatures in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ania will vary according to the seasons. For the winter months the average is 39 degrees F. Summer is 82 degrees F, spring is 61 degrees F and fall is 64 degrees F.

How hot can Pennsylvania get?

Pennsylvania's temperatures can vary, but in the summer months, temperatures can reach into the 90s(Fahrenheit). Heatwaves can occasionally push temperatures into the 100s(Fahrenheit), but these are less common.

Florida average temperatures in march?

In south Florida the average temperatures in March are 77 to 82 degrees. In northern Florida the average temperatures during March are 72 to 79 degree. Central Florida has temperatures of 75 to 80 degrees in March.
